J. D. Evermore is an American actor. He is known for playing the roles of Thomas Silby in Treme, Detective Lutz in True Detective, Harley in The Walking Dead, Carl Daggett in Rectify, Holt in Maggie, and Dewey Revette in Deepwater Horizon.

He is the oldest of seven children. His great-great-great-great uncle Horace Mann founded the American Public School system. Evermore’s family moved often, causing him to attend a total of 17 schools during his education. He learned to become a class clown as a coping mechanism but didn’t consider a career on stage right away.
Instead, he joined the U.S. Marine Corps, where he was stationed at 29 Palms, California. He met several actors during his 15 months there and eventually decided to study theater, enrolling at The University of Southern Mississippi.
Evermore gained experience on stage at the university but ultimately didn’t graduate, leaving school a semester early when his friend, playwright Mark Leonard, offered him $1000 to take on the lead in his play “Dylan’s Ghost” at the Morgan-Wixson Theatre in Santa Monica. Evermore took Leonard up on his offer, moving to L.A. to begin his career in earnest.
